Brits in Ghana urged to be vigilant as terrorists are likely to carry out attacks in the country

The UK government has been alerted by an alert that localized outbreaks of civil unrest may occur in the short term and become violent.

He added that attacks could be blind, even in places visited by strangers.

"Terrorists will probably try to launch attacks in Ghana. The attacks could be blind, even in places visited by strangers.Terrorist groups badociated with al-Qaeda in the Islamic Maghreb (AQIM), the Islamic State of Libya and the Islamic State of West Africa (ISWA) pose a threat to the region. These groups have demonstrated their capacity and intent by stepping up attacks against security forces and civilians in a number of countries, including Burkina Faso and Mali.

"Although there have been no recent attacks in Ghana, you must remain vigilant, especially in the northern border areas and in busy public places (seaside resorts, hotels, cafes, restaurants and places of worship). across the country, "warned the president. British Government website declared.

The warning came after a similar warning had been issued by Canadian authorities following the abduction of two of its citizens.

The security alert on the Embbady of Canada website highlights the suburbs of Abra, such as Agbogbloshie, Ashaiman, Avenor, Nima, Sowutuom and Sukura, inviting Canadians who wish to visit or are already in the country to move away from these areas, especially at night.

On the nature of the crimes to be foreseen, it lists the pickpocketing, the thefts of handbags and the attacks of some bikers.

The warning warns Canadians to be aware of what is happening in Ghana because "violent crime such as armed robbery or kidnapping may occur".

Girls kidnapped

The growing trend of kidnappings in Ghana has left concerned citizens and security agencies in a state of alarm. Three girls kidnapped in Takoradi in the western region last year have yet to be found.

Not so long ago, a 30-year-old Indian was also abducted in Kumasi by gunmen.

The kidnappers claimed a ransom of US $ 500,000 after sending photos of the victim to his family, a weapon to the head.

Umpakan Chodri was later rescued in Parkoso, in the municipality of Asokore-Mampong, by a team of police officers.

Before the Umpakan abduction, the police had foiled a kidnapping incident against ransom involving a diplomat.

Nabil Makram Basbous, 61-year-old consul general and head of the Estonian mission in Ghana, was also abducted during his usual morning walk in his neighborhood in Accra.

Every year, about 90,000 British nationals visit Ghana. The UK government notes that most visits go smoothly but that crimes are committed.

This explains why criminal activities ranging from street crime to violent crime can take place at any time. The travel advice for nationals is to take useful precautions.

"The threat of global terrorist attacks against British interests and British nationals, groups or individuals motivated by the conflict in Iraq and Syria, is on the rise. You should be vigilant at this time, "added the alert.
